High-Performance Java Persistence by Vlad Mihalcea provides essential strategies for bridging the gap between object-oriented application development and efficient relational database access, focusing on optimizing JPA, Hibernate, and JDBC. The work addresses critical performance bottlenecks, such as excessive data fetching, connection management, and inefficient identifier strategies.
